Output b3b5c24a576107b46cc6cc0783157103e69e1fbb74fa6e9e3bce29932c9bc5b7:2

value
425264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14fc2c4378e92cbb6ea155404b808b0b7f186c29 OP_EQUAL
address
2MuABbQDgLwPT7VaVLskYJ3V7Di7Hqi68V4
transaction
b3b5c24a576107b46cc6cc0783157103e69e1fbb74fa6e9e3bce29932c9bc5b7
confirmations
82817
spent
true